DNA-Induced Transformation in Drosophila: Locus-Specificity and the Establishment of Transformed Stocks
The genetic changes induced in Drosophila melanogaster by DNA obtained from flies differing at specified genetic loci exhibit the general features of transformation, namely locus specificity and heritability.
